WebDec 13, 2024 · How many digits is an IP address? To us, an IP address appears as four decimal numbers separated by periods. For example, you might use 204.132. 40.155 as an IP for some device in your network. You probably noticed that the four numbers making up an IP are always between 0 to 255. WebFeb 12, 2024 · Class A IP addresses range from 1.0.0.0 to 127.255.255.255, with a default mask of 255.0.0.0 (or /8 in CIDR). This means that Class A addressing can have a total of 128 (2 7) networks and 16,777,214 (2 24 -2) usable addresses per network.

WebFeb 20, 2024 · Well, without knowing the exact implementation details, we can get a rough estimate based on the fact that it uses 128 bits. So 2 to the power of 128 ends up being 340,282,366,920,938,000,000,000,000,000,000,000,000 unique IP addresses. An Internet Protocol address (IP address) is a numerical label such as 192.0.2.1 that is connected to a computer network that uses the Internet Protocol for communication. An IP address serves two main functions: network interface identification and location addressing.
